Can you die from an ingrown toenail? Yes you can, the infection can get in your blood leading to Sepsis which will kill you.
Is it likely you die from an ingrown toenail? No, the chances are one in ten million
Does soaking your toe in epson salts help ingrown toenails? Yes, the epson salts help draw out the pus leading to decreased pressure which alleviates the pain.
Does soaking in vinegar help? No, it just makes your toe smell like vinegar
Does cutting your toenail in a V Prevent ingrown toenails? Again the answer is no. Toenails grow from the bottom up, not from the sides. The V does nothing. Ignore your grandma
Do I have to have my ingrown toenail removed? Yes, it will not go away on its own
Can I remove it myself? Yes, but chances are it will come back and hurt like hell cutting it on your own. See a Podiatrist to have it removed with anesthetic.
What kind of doctor should I see? A Podiatrist. They see five ingrown toenails a day and remove them. An internist will see maybe one a week and probably just give antibiotics.
Will it hurt getting the ingrown toenail removed? Yes, it will hurt but just the shot. After that you are numb and do not feel a thing
Will I be able to drive/run/walk after the surgery? Yes, you will walk out of the office and you can drive home. I would pass on the afternoon run but you will be fine the next day.
Is there anyway to stop them from coming back? Yes, there is a permanent procedure where the Podiatrist puts a chemical into the nail matrix to kill the portion of the toenail which is ingrowing.
How much does it cost? Depends on the Podiatrist. Might cost 100 dollars, might cost 300. If you are self pay call around and cut the best deal you can. You should be able to find one for $100.
Won’t my toenail look weird? No, it just will not be ingrown anymore.
What caused my ingrown toenail? Was it my shoes? Nope, ingrown toenails are genetic. Blame your parents.
